## Autocomplete Index Latency

For this week's sync: the Quillmark autocomplete index has been rebuilding slowly since the tokenizer change, and p95 suggestion latency is up roughly 40%. A partial-rebuild approach is being tested on staging. Please hold off on schema changes until it lands. Current metrics, the rebuild schedule, and open questions are tracked on the internal dashboard page.

operations page: https://confluence.zemvarlabs.internal/projects/display/browse/display/8963

# Barcode Scanner Integration — Who to Contact

New members: the Scanbridge integration connects our Wrenfield warehouse scanners to the inventory API. Firmware issues go to the Devices team; mapping and SKU lookup bugs belong to the Catalog team. Before filing anything, check the Scanbridge triage board for duplicates and attach a scan log excerpt. Routine integration questions should go to the shared intake address.

alerts address for kafof-bagag: kasael@olvarqdyn.corp

## Service Accounts — MetricMule Sidecar

The MetricMule sidecar aggregates pod metrics and ships them to the Tallyhouse internal endpoint. One service account per cluster; scopes limited to metrics:write. Rotate quarterly. Do not reuse across environments. Reviewers: confirm scope before approving. The current staging key is below.

app token of yahif-tadup = zpat7_daF26Bq

Leadership Review Briefing: Retirement of the Hallveg Line

The Hallveg product line will be retired at the end of next fiscal year. Service obligations run a further twenty-four months. Inventory will be sold down through existing channels; no new tooling investment is approved. Staff reassignment plans are in progress. The commercial reasoning requiring board discretion is set out below.

management briefing: Only 33 of the 504 pilot accounts renewed Holox, so a churn review is set for August 1. Fenysix Logistics is in early talks to buy Zoroxix Group for about $459.9 million.